In a 2000 Chevrolet Impala, the air compressor is typically located near the front of the engine, mounted on the engine block. It is usually positioned on the passenger side and is connected to the serpentine belt for power. To access it, you may need to remove any components obstructing the view, such as the engine cover or other accessories. Always consult the vehicle’s service manual for specific details and safety precautions.

To change the air compressor on a 2003 Chevrolet Impala, start by disconnecting the negative battery terminal. Next, remove the serpentine belt by releasing the tensioner, then disconnect the electrical connector and refrigerant lines from the compressor. After that, unbolt the compressor from the mounting bracket and replace it with the new unit. Finally, reconnect everything, recharge the AC system, and test for proper operation.
